To Dipti, Mark and the Entire Schneider Team,
Shainna and I first met in early 2009 at the great Southern Cultural Mecca known as ‘The Florabama’, a famous Beachside Roadhouse located on the border of Florida and Alabama overlooking the Gulf of Mexico. We both journeyed there initially to witness the annual “Mullet Toss,” an event where Contestants throw freshly caught Mullets (a type of fish) across the state line for prizes and drinks. This is needless to say, hilarious to watch, but instead of watching bar patrons exhibit their fish throwing skills, Shainna and I spied each other cruising around and soon found much more interesting things to talk about than flying fish. Right from the get-go we were both fascinated with each other, from our mutual sense of humor to our debatable dance skills, whatever we did just seemed to bring us closer together. After a whirlwind romance and summer of love, we sadly went our separate ways in the fall, but always maintained a sweet spot for one another as the years went by.
Fast forward to 2012, where I find myself stationed overseas in Japan and Shainna finds herself living in New Orleans. Following what was a rough winter for both of us, a periodic checking in with each other soon grew into a consistent, almost daily picking of each others’ brains. Being on the literal other side of the planet didn’t slow us down, and soon enough I found myself asking her to be my date to a Formal Ball the Navy throws every year out here in the Far East. Lo and Behold, a few short weeks later found me nervously waiting at the arrivals gate with flowers in hand at Narita Airport in Tokyo. To my delight, the little flame that had never really gone out from all those years earlier once again became a raging fire as she walked out to see me, her impish smile making me feel all of four years old once again. The next few weeks found us traveling all over Japan, down to Hiroshima, ancient Kyoto, and back to Tokyo. It became apparent very quickly to both of us that we not only still loved each other, but always loved each other and it was clearly a dumb idea to remain apart any longer. Such was the intensity of our renewed love that I proposed without a ring, a plan, or any idea where we should be married, all I knew is that we needed to spend the rest of our lives together.
Which of course, leads us to the problem of finding a ring! Since we were now blissfully engaged yet without a ring, Shainna and I soon started discussing what kind of rings she liked, soon realizing that we had an opportunity to design a custom ring exactly how she wanted. I originally set about to accomplish this task during the course of my deployment visiting several well known Jewelers throughout Asia, yet kept being told time and time again that the design Shainna wanted was “impossible” with one Jeweler even telling my bride that “it’s not about what you want”. Clearly baffled at this response, we continued our search until one day Shainna stumbled upon Mark Schneider’s website, with his rave reviews and fabulous designs. Mark and our account manager Dipti, worked with us every step of the way, providing us constant feedback and pictures throughout the design process. It truly felt like a collaborative effort and resulted in a set of wedding and engagement rings that truly brighten our hearts every time we look at them on our hands. Mark Schneider Designs has truly outdone themselves and earned a new set of life long customers! We are eternally grateful for helping to making our vision a reality!
Shainna & Ian
